8<strong>24</strong> Ion Constantinthe Timoc people did not pass the stage of promises and Athanasie PopoviciFurnică realized that when he came in Romania and later on at the PeaceConference in Paris. After a short staying in Sibiu he was named adviserwith the agreement of Ionel Bratianu and Iuliu Maniu. He went to Paris asa member of the Romanian commission. There he spoke in the name of theTimoc people from Serbia by handing a memoir to the peace conference.The given information were meant to inform and sensitize the great powersrelating the Timoc people and also convince them to take a reasonabledecision regarding them, a decision made after Wilson ’s principles. Alongwith the representative of the Romanians from Macedonia he foundedat 8th of March 1919 “Liga pentru Eliberarea Românilor din Timoc siMacedonia”. The operation took place at the headquarters of the RomanianColony from Paris. Representatives of the Romanians situated in Serbia,Pind and Macedonia called up their free brothers from Romania and theinternational public opinion to help them in the fight for liberation. 3After the realization of the unification, Onisifor Ghibu started asuccessful and solid activity for consolidating the Romanian state. Beingnamed general secretary for the instruction spring in the leading council,he started from December 1918 a careful work for reorganizing theTransylvanian system of education and also recruiting it by setting up theUniversity of Cluj and organizing secondary schools by a number appositeto the requirements of a Romanian society in a full creative burst. Inhis activity he proved to have the same preoccupation for elaborating aRomanian pedagogy that could offer a scientific foundation to the act ofcreating young generations in a national spirit. His struggle to realize theunification, to bind the unitary Romanian state and to defend its territorialintegrity became a valuable example for the patriotic behavior of allgenerations.A highly cultivated and man of science, Onisifor Ghibu was anencyclopaedist who knew how to cherish the value of writing that was whyhe safely kept any paper which he could grab. This explains the huge fundof archives gathered all his lifetime and his descendants gave it further to theNational Archives of Bucharest where they form “The Onisifor Ghibu Fund”(with two inventories, nr. 1835 and 1836). In many domains – especiallypedagogy, philosophy, religion, national history, religious and minoritypolitics, but also from the battles for defending the national territory towhich integrity he had an absolute role, as in others – researchers couldfind material of an exceptional cultural and scientific value.3Ibidem.
